Located within Boudha Stupe Circle. Serving healthy lunch set meals and probiotics food/drinks, vegan desserts. MSG free, sugar free, dairy free. Previously named BLISS Raw Cafe. Confirmed closed with plans to relocate, May 2019 - please send updates.
